Output 85e74d6f6f93777dbc3b9817dc1726a196cbe472ea3265c0c015ece9136f71f9:0

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b594bed5a433781c8984a1e55c3f8f645597f9f30fdbf64eb3d1e23dfbe4c0c2
address
tb1pkk2ta4dyxdupezvy58j4c0u0v32e070npldlvn4n683rm7lycrpq757wqz
transaction
85e74d6f6f93777dbc3b9817dc1726a196cbe472ea3265c0c015ece9136f71f9
confirmations
55578
spent
true